The Engine

A vehicle's engine is the source of its power.That is, the engine does the basic work needed to operate all the other parts of the vehicle.Most automobiles contain four stroke,gasoline-burning engines.

Vehicle engines comes in a wide variety of sizes,models,and designs,but the basic operating principle of all engines are the same.Modern vehicle engines contain a variety of electronic and computerized control systems that allow the engine to operate as efficiently as possible.

With the use of modern technology,today's engines can perform in ways that weren't possible years ago.Engines today produce far more power,but fewer harmful emissions than similar engines from the past all the while using the same fuel! this technology is highly beneficial.
